Whispers in the Halls of Forbidden Love
The air was thick with the scent of cherry blossoms, a stark contrast to the somber atmosphere that hung over the old, dilapidated courtyard of the Forbidden City. It was there, amidst the whispers of history and the echoes of the past, that the story of Xiao Li and Yu Fei began.
Xiao Li was a young historian, passionate about uncovering the secrets hidden within the city's ancient architecture. Her days were spent deciphering ancient scripts and her nights were filled with dreams of the city's storied past. Yu Fei, on the other hand, was a seasoned guard, tasked with protecting the city's treasures from the outside world. Their paths crossed by chance, but the spark that ignited between them was as old as the city itself.
Their affair was a delicate dance, a silent promise that could never be spoken aloud. Xiao Li spent her days in the company of scholars and scribes, while Yu Fei patrolled the halls of the Forbidden City, ever watchful for any sign of trouble. They communicated through coded messages left in the most unlikely of places, their love a secret that could shatter their lives if ever revealed.
As the days turned into weeks, their bond grew stronger, each letter and glance a testament to the depth of their connection. Xiao Li's heart raced whenever she saw Yu Fei, his presence a beacon of hope in the shadowed corners of her life. Yu Fei, in turn, found solace in Xiao Li's eyes, a place where he could escape the harsh realities of his duties.
But the city was not without its dangers. The eunuchs, once the trusted guardians of the palace, had grown weary of their power and were plotting a coup. Their eyes were everywhere, and Xiao Li's work on the city's history had drawn unwanted attention. She knew that if her secret were to be discovered, it would mean the end not only for her and Yu Fei but for the entire city.
One evening, as Xiao Li made her way to the courtyard, she felt a sudden chill. She turned to see a shadowy figure lurking in the distance. Her heart pounded as she realized that she had been followed. She quickly made her way to the ancient well in the center of the courtyard, her mind racing with thoughts of escape and betrayal.
Yu Fei appeared out of nowhere, his face etched with concern. "I followed you," he said, his voice barely above a whisper. "I saw the man. We must be careful."
Xiao Li nodded, her eyes filled with fear. "The eunuchs are close. They know about our affair."
Yu Fei's eyes hardened. "We must trust each other, Xiao Li. We must be strong."
As the days passed, the tension grew. Xiao Li's research had led her to a hidden chamber in the palace, a place where the eunuchs believed the city's most powerful secrets were kept. She knew that if she could uncover the truth, she could thwart the coup and save the city, but she also knew that the eunuchs would stop at nothing to keep their power.
One night, as Xiao Li worked late in the chamber, Yu Fei arrived, his face pale and his eyes tired. "I've been searching for a way to help you," he said. "I've found a passage that leads to the eunuchs' stronghold. If we can reach it, we might be able to stop them."
Xiao Li's heart raced. "But what about you? You'll be exposed."
Yu Fei smiled, a rare sight. "I'm willing to take that risk for you."
As they made their way through the dark, winding corridors, they were met with guards and traps at every turn. Their bond was tested, their love questioned, but they pressed on, driven by a shared purpose and a desperate need to save the city.
Finally, they reached the eunuchs' stronghold. The battle was fierce, with swords clashing and arrows flying. Xiao Li and Yu Fei fought side by side, their love a silent weapon against the darkness that threatened to consume them.
In the end, they emerged victorious, the eunuchs' power shattered and the city saved. But at a great cost. Yu Fei had been severely injured, and Xiao Li had been forced to flee the city, her research and the truth she had uncovered now in the hands of those who sought to use it for their own gain.
As she stood on the outskirts of Beijing, watching the city she loved rise from the ashes, Xiao Li realized that her love for Yu Fei had been the greatest strength she had ever known. She vowed to return, to uncover the truth and to protect the city she called home.
And so, the story of Xiao Li and Yu Fei continued, a tale of forbidden love and unwavering loyalty that would be whispered through the halls of the Forbidden City for generations to come.
